Sar Image Despeckling by Selective 3d Filtering of Multiple Compressive Recon- Structed Images
A despeckling technique based on multiple image reconstruction and selective 3-dimensional filtering is proposed. Multiple SAR images are reconstructed from a single SAR image by employing compressive sensing (CS) theory. متن کاملLearning a Dilated Residual Network for SAR Image Despeckling
In this paper, to break the limit of the traditional linear models for synthetic aperture radar (SAR) image despeckling, we propose a novel deep learning approach by learning a non-linear endto-end mapping between the noisy and clean SAR images with a dilated residual network (SARDRN). متن کاملA Downsampled SAR-BM3D Despeckling Approach for Single-Look SAR Images in High Resolution
SAR-BM3D is one of the state of the art despeckling algorithms for SAR images. However, when tackling with high resolution SAR images, it often has an unsatisfying despeckling performance in the homogeneous smooth regions, together with a high time complexity. متن کاملAnisotropic Diffusion Despeckling for High Resolution SAR Images
ABSTRACT: The main purpose of this work is to perform a new denoising method based on a nonlinear anisotropic diffusion for the reducing of the multiplicative speckle in high resolution Synthetic Aperture Radar (SAR) images.
